7-Eleven at 1301 University Blvd E, Takoma Park, MD 20912 is a 24/7 convenience store offering a wide range of products and services to meet the needs of locals and visitors. Open 24 hours daily, Monday through Sunday, the store provides essential items such as snacks, beverages, groceries, and household goods, along with hot meals, ready-to-eat options, and a selection of beverages, including coffee and fountain drinks. Customers can also access convenience services like ATMs, banking, and fuel at select locations.
Located in a high-traffic area of Takoma Park, this 7-Eleven is easily accessible via map and directions, making it a go-to destination for quick stops. The store’s commitment to round-the-clock availability ensures it caters to late-night needs, whether for a midnight snack, emergency supplies, or fuel. The provided content includes store information for multiple 7-Eleven locations in the Takoma Park and Silver Spring areas of Maryland, along with limited customer reviews. Overall sentiment appears mixed, with both positive and negative feedback. Positives include the 24/7 availability, convenience of services like mobile checkout, and offerings such as specialty coffee, fresh bakery items, and EBT acceptance. Some reviews mention the store’s accessibility features, such as wheelchair access and bike parking, as well as services like money orders and lottery options.
However, negative feedback highlights recurring issues with customer service and transaction accuracy. For example, a March 2024 review noted that cashiers were “not knowledgeable” but described them as “nice.” A June 2022 review accused staff of scamming customers by charging double rent payment fees through the “PayNearMe” service, violating stated policies. Another 2020 Yelp review criticized the store for selling expired milk and poor customer service, while a 2016 review mentioned receiving assistance with bus fare refunds. These complaints suggest concerns about staff training, pricing transparency, and product quality.
The limited number of reviews makes it challenging to draw broad conclusions, but the available feedback underscores both the convenience of 7-Eleven’s services and persistent challenges with operational consistency and customer experience.
